One of the foremost factors in selecting sputtering targets is the material composition. Dr. Amy Chen, a materials scientist and consultant in the semiconductor industry, emphasizes, “The purity of the metal used in sputtering targets directly affects the quality of the thin films produced. High purity materials reduce contamination risks and improve film uniformity.” Clients seeking the highest performance in their applications must prioritize purity levels, especially when sourcing from a leading sputtering targets supplier in Asia.
Another vital consideration is the shape and size of the targets. According to Professor John Lee, head of an engineering department at a top university, “The dimensions of sputtering targets should match the specifications of the deposition chamber. Mismatched sizes can lead to inefficient sputtering processes and increased waste.” Thus, aligning target dimensions with industrial requirements is essential.
